哪种类型的染色体嵌合体适合胚胎移植:系统评价和荟萃分析。

Which type of chromosomal mosaicism is compatible for embryo transfer: a systematical review and meta-analysis.

Abstract

PURPOSE

Chromosomal mosaicism becomes a common phenomenon in Preimplantaion genetic testing (PGT). This meta-analysis was conducted to study which feature of chromosomal mosaicism was compatible for embryo transfer.

METHODS

After searching the database PubMed, Embase, CCTR and related reviews up until May 2021. Two reviewers extracted relevant information and assessed study quality by the Newcastle-Ottawa scale independently. Summary Odd Radios (OR) were calculated using fixed- or random-effects models for clinical outcomes. A network meta-analysis compared the clinical outcomes of different chromosomes.

RESULTS

A total of six studies with 1,106 cycles of single mosaic embryo transferred were included. Significant results of implantation rate (IR), miscarriage rate (MR), and ongoing pregnancy/live birth rate (OP/LBR) were observed when comparing embryos with mosaicism level < 50% and ≥ 50% [OR 1.42, 95% CI (1.06, 1.89); OR 0.45, 95% CI (0.27, 0.75); OR 1.74, 95% CI (1.28, 2.37)], and embryos with mosaicism with only affecting segmental chromosome(s) and only involving whole chromosome(s) [OR 1.31, 95% CI (1.01, 1.71); OR 0.57, 95% CI (0.36, 0.93); OR 1.51, 95% CI (1.15, 2.00)]. Embryos with only mosaic gains or losses had significant higher IR and OP/LBR than complex mosaicism [Gains vs complex: OR 1.75, 95% CI (1.20, 2.54); OR 1.73, 95% CI (1.16, 2.58). Losses vs complex: OR 1.90, 95% CI (1.34, 2.71); OR 2.10, 95% CI (1.44, 3.07)]. Mosaic embryos with only one chromosome involved had significant favorable outcomes of IR and OP/LBR than with three or more chromosomes involved [OR 1.76, 95% CI (1.23, 2.52); OR 1.86, 95% CI (1.25,2.78)]. Chr. 7, Chr. 2, Chr. 1, Chr. 18, Chr. 11, Chr. X, Chr. 13, Chr. 14, Chr. 12, and Chr. 9 were considered as prioritized chromosomes of mosaic embryos for transfer.

CONCLUSIONS

This analysis support the embryos with mosaicism level ≥ 50%, whole chromosome(s) involved, multiple mosaic abnormalities were associated with worse pregnancy outcomes. Mosaicism level of 50% could be used as a threshold to assess the mosaic embryos.

摘要

目的

染色体嵌合在胚胎植入前遗传学检测(PGT)中成为一种常见现象。本荟萃分析旨在研究染色体嵌合体的哪些特征适合胚胎移植。

方法

检索数据库 PubMed、Embase、CCTR 和相关综述,截至 2021 年 5 月。两名评审员独立提取相关信息,并使用纽卡斯尔-渥太华量表评估研究质量。使用固定或随机效应模型计算临床结局的汇总比值比(OR)。网络荟萃分析比较了不同染色体的临床结局。

结果

纳入了 6 项共 1106 个单镶嵌胚胎移植周期的研究。当比较嵌合率 <50%和≥50%的胚胎时,着床率(IR)、流产率(MR)和持续妊娠/活产率(OP/LBR)有显著结果[OR 1.42,95%CI(1.06,1.89);OR 0.45,95%CI(0.27,0.75);OR 1.74,95%CI(1.28,2.37)],以及仅影响节段染色体的嵌合体和仅涉及整条染色体的嵌合体[OR 1.31,95%CI(1.01,1.71);OR 0.57,95%CI(0.36,0.93);OR 1.51,95%CI(1.15,2.00)]。仅存在镶嵌增益或丢失的胚胎的 IR 和 OP/LBR 显著高于复杂镶嵌[增益与复杂:OR 1.75,95%CI(1.20,2.54);OR 1.73,95%CI(1.16,2.58)。丢失与复杂:OR 1.90,95%CI(1.34,2.71);OR 2.10,95%CI(1.44,3.07)]。仅涉及一条染色体的镶嵌胚胎的 IR 和 OP/LBR 显著优于涉及三条或更多染色体的镶嵌胚胎[OR 1.76,95%CI(1.23,2.52);OR 1.86,95%CI(1.25,2.78)]。Chr.7、Chr.2、Chr.1、Chr.18、Chr.11、Chr.X、Chr.13、Chr.14、Chr.12 和 Chr.9 被认为是可移植的镶嵌胚胎优先染色体。

结论

本分析支持嵌合率≥50%、整条染色体受累、多个镶嵌异常与妊娠结局较差相关。50%的嵌合率可作为评估镶嵌胚胎的阈值。
